Weather Alert: Rain, sleet, snow and ice forecast

The Met Office have issued a warning for rain, sleet, ice and snow.

Forecasters say a band of rain, sleet and hill snow is expected to cross Northern Ireland on Thursday afternoon

The Met Office warning states: “Snow is not currently expected to be disruptive at low levels in most areas, although small amounts are likely in places and ice may prove a hazard on untreated surfaces. However, snow is expected to settle on high ground above 200 metres. Please be aware of the likelihood of difficult driving conditions and some travel disruption.

“In addition, ice has now been included as a hazard, whilst the tick in the risk matrix has moved to a higher likelihood of lower impacts.”

The Met Office warning is in place until 3pm on Friday
